CVE-2026-51715: TOTOLINK T6 vulnerability

Incorrect access control in the delMacFilterRules function of TOTOLINK T6 4.1.5cu.748B20211015 allows unauthenticated attackers to remove MAC filter rules via sending a crafted POST request to /cgi-bin/cstecgi.cgi.

Affected Software

1 affected component
TOTOLINK T6=4.1.5cu.748_B20211015

  2. Compensating control

    Restrict access to /cgi-bin/cstecgi.cgi so only authenticated/authorized clients (e.g., via firewall/ACL/WAF allowlisting of trusted admin IPs) can reach it.
